Without prejudice of legal warranty, the product is covered under 
a 1 year warranty by manufacturer from the date of purchase.  
Please provide the proof of purchase when you return the item 
to the supplier. 
The warranty covers manufacturing defects only. 

The warranty is voided by any unauthorized repairs, misuse,  

misapplication, tampering of the product, modifications, upgrading  

or results of any failures to follow the guidelines as set out in the  

product brochure or by any of the actions specified in this brochure 
or anywhere in our technical publishing released to the public 
from time to time which would have voided the warranty.
